Southern (NYSE:SOGet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, July 30th. The utilities provider reported $1.13 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.01 by $0.12. The business had revenue of $6.98 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$7.23 billion. Southern had a net margin of 15.43% and a return on equity of 12.93%. The business’s revenue was up .1%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the previous year, the business posted $0.79 earnings per share. As a group, analysts expect that Southern will post 4.58 EPS for the current year.

Southern Announces Dividend

The business also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Tuesday, September 8th. Shareholders of record on Monday, August 17th will be given a dividend of $0.76 per share. This represents a $3.04 annualized dividend and a yield of 3.3%. The ex-dividend date is Monday, August 17th. Southern’s dividend payout ratio is presently 72.90%.

Southern Company Profile

Southern Company (NYSE: SO) is an Atlanta-based energy holding company that provides electric and gas utility services and owns power generation assets across the United States. Founded in 1945, the company operates a portfolio of regulated electric utilities and affiliated businesses that generate, transmit and distribute electricity to residential, commercial and industrial customers.

Southern’s principal regulated electric subsidiaries include Georgia Power, Alabama Power and Mississippi Power, which serve large portions of the southeastern United States.
